Wade brings to
the podium a unique blend of experience that is seldom paralleled by
outdoor speakers. His education as a biologist and teacher was followed
by a 17 year "internship" in the Alaskan wilderness. Here
he worked hands--on interfacing raw wilderness with armchair explorers
via his writing, photography, lectures, and video production.
Some highlights:
- He has
spent 5 years north of the Arctic Circle and has kayaked over a thousand
miles of Arctic rivers.
- His
camera has taken him into 17 Eskimo and Indian villages and down 300
miles of the Yukon River while working with an Athapaskan Indian missionary.
- Wade
has spent over 100 eventful days filming the big bears on Kodiak Islands.
- Has
photographed Alaska Brown Bears and Grizzlies across nearly two decades
of documentary work in Alaska's Bush.
- His
work has taken him to remote locations around the globe filming wildlife
from lions and leopards to Killer Whales to 5000 pound rhinos.
Throughout his career Wade has teamed up with wildlife researchers
both nationally and internationally to capture wildlife on film from
the Northwest Territory's Baffin Island to the African Lovelt.
- Has
won five national and international awards for his production work.
- He has
spoken to audiences in over 100 cities.
Wade worked in support of Alaskan Native Ministries for over 15 years.
He has produced over 100 hunting videos and distributed over 2 million.
- His
talented scriptwriting, editing and field camera expertise has been
woven into over 100 outdoor video and television productions that
have been seen around the world.
